In summary

Hessle West is in the least-deprived 10–20% of England, ranked #807 of 6,856 neighbourhoods nationally, and #10 of 43 in East Riding of Yorkshire. Across the seven themes it scores highest on Education (87) and lowest on Crime (59). Typical homes here sold for about £275,000 over the past year, broadly flat over five years (+5%) (from 133 sales), 22% above the wider East Riding of Yorkshire median of £225,000. Put together — a relatively un-deprived area with homes that are cheap by national standards — it ranks among England's best value, #263 of 6,851 priced neighbourhoods.
